Neighborhood Planning Unit – W

The City of Atlanta is comprised of over 240 unique neighborhoods, which are grouped into
25 Neighborhood Planning Units, or NPUs.
The NPUs are the official venue for residents to express concerns and provide recommendations to the City on a range of issues and applications, and to also participate in developing plans to address the needs of each neighborhood.

The neighborhoods of NPU-W are: Benteen Park, Boulevard Heights, Custer/McDonough/Guice, East Atlanta, Grant Park, Ormewood Park and Woodland Hills.
